File SystemThe file system is a traditional way of storing data where the user saves the file manually at any location. It is an easy way to store texts, audio, video but here security is a major concern. The options which are given by the operating system in the name of security are very limited. Only options which we have are locks and hidden files. Also, these files are very hard to maintain and users manually go to these locations to access these files. Database Management SystemAs we have seen above that file system had many problems. So, DBMS came as a saviour and resolved these problems. As the main problem with the file system was security, DBMS is an effective way to store the data when security is the major concern of the user. DBMS stores the data in the form of interrelated tables and files. This reduces the redundancy of data as the data here is centralized(you can read more about the characteristics of DBMS from here). Which is better file system or database?File processing system has more data redundancy, less data redundancy in dbms. File processing system provides less flexibility in accessing data, whereas dbms has more flexibility in accessing data. File processing system does not provide data consistency, whereas dbms provides data consistency through normalization.
